<?php
/**
* A checkbox matrix
* Operates similarly to HTMLMultiSelectField, but instead of using an array of
* options, uses an array of rows and an array of columns to dynamically
* construct a matrix of options. The tags used to identify a particular cell
* are of the form "columnName-rowName"
*
* Options:
* - columns
* - Required list of columns in the matrix.
* - rows
* - Required list of rows in the matrix.
* - force-options-on
* - Accepts array of column-row tags to be displayed as enabled but unavailable to change
* - force-options-off
* - Accepts array of column-row tags to be displayed as disabled but unavailable to change.
* - tooltips
* - Optional array mapping row label to tooltip content
* - tooltip-class
* - Optional CSS class used on tooltip container span. Defaults to mw-icon-question.
*/
class HTMLCheckMatrix extends HTMLFormField implements HTMLNestedFilterable {
static private $requiredParams = [
// Required by underlying HTMLFormField
'fieldname',
// Required by HTMLCheckMatrix
'rows',
'columns'
];
public function __construct( $params ) {
$missing = array_diff( self::$requiredParams, array_keys( $params ) );
if ( $missing ) {
throw new HTMLFormFieldRequiredOptionsException( $this, $missing );
}
parent::__construct( $params );
}
function validate( $value, $alldata ) {
$rows = $this->mParams['rows'];
$columns = $this->mParams['columns'];
// Make sure user-defined validation callback is run
$p = parent::validate( $value, $alldata );
if ( $p !== true ) {
return $p;
}
// Make sure submitted value is an array
if ( !is_array( $value ) ) {
return false;
}
// If all options are valid, array_intersect of the valid options
// and the provided options will return the provided options.
$validOptions = [];
foreach ( $rows as $rowTag ) {
foreach ( $columns as $columnTag ) {
$validOptions[] = $columnTag . '-' . $rowTag;
}
}
$validValues = array_intersect( $value, $validOptions );
if ( count( $validValues ) == count( $value ) ) {
return true;
} else {
return $this->msg( 'htmlform-select-badoption' )->parse();
}
}
/**
* Build a table containing a matrix of checkbox options.
* The value of each option is a combination of the row tag and column tag.
* mParams['rows'] is an array with row labels as keys and row tags as values.
* mParams['columns'] is an array with column labels as keys and column tags as values.
*
* @param array $value Array of the options that should be checked
*
* @return string
*/
function getInputHTML( $value ) {
$html = '';
$tableContents = '';
$rows = $this->mParams['rows'];
$columns = $this->mParams['columns'];
$attribs = $this->getAttributes( [ 'disabled', 'tabindex' ] );
// Build the column headers
$headerContents = Html::rawElement( 'td', [], '&#160;' );
foreach ( $columns as $columnLabel => $columnTag ) {
$headerContents .= Html::rawElement( 'td', [], $columnLabel );
}
$tableContents .= Html::rawElement( 'tr', [], "\n$headerContents\n" );
$tooltipClass = 'mw-icon-question';
if ( isset( $this->mParams['tooltip-class'] ) ) {
$tooltipClass = $this->mParams['tooltip-class'];
}
// Build the options matrix
foreach ( $rows as $rowLabel => $rowTag ) {
// Append tooltip if configured
if ( isset( $this->mParams['tooltips'][$rowLabel] ) ) {
$tooltipAttribs = [
'class' => "mw-htmlform-tooltip $tooltipClass",
'title' => $this->mParams['tooltips'][$rowLabel],
];
$rowLabel .= ' ' . Html::element( 'span', $tooltipAttribs, '' );
}
$rowContents = Html::rawElement( 'td', [], $rowLabel );
foreach ( $columns as $columnTag ) {
$thisTag = "$columnTag-$rowTag";
// Construct the checkbox
$thisAttribs = [
'id' => "{$this->mID}-$thisTag",
'value' => $thisTag,
];
$checked = in_array( $thisTag, (array)$value, true );
if ( $this->isTagForcedOff( $thisTag ) ) {
$checked = false;
$thisAttribs['disabled'] = 1;
} elseif ( $this->isTagForcedOn( $thisTag ) ) {
$checked = true;
$thisAttribs['disabled'] = 1;
}
$checkbox = $this->getOneCheckbox( $checked, $attribs + $thisAttribs );
$rowContents .= Html::rawElement(
'td',
[],
$checkbox
);
}
$tableContents .= Html::rawElement( 'tr', [], "\n$rowContents\n" );
}
// Put it all in a table
$html .= Html::rawElement( 'table',
[ 'class' => 'mw-htmlform-matrix' ],
Html::rawElement( 'tbody', [], "\n$tableContents\n" ) ) . "\n";
return $html;
}

/**
* @param WebRequest $request
*
* @return array
*/
function loadDataFromRequest( $request ) {
if ( $this->mParent->getMethod() == 'post' ) {
if ( $request->wasPosted() ) {
// Checkboxes are not added to the request arrays if they're not checked,
// so it's perfectly possible for there not to be an entry at all
return $request->getArray( $this->mName, [] );
} else {
// That's ok, the user has not yet submitted the form, so show the defaults
return $this->getDefault();
}
} else {
// This is the impossible case: if we look at $_GET and see no data for our
// field, is it because the user has not yet submitted the form, or that they
// have submitted it with all the options unchecked. We will have to assume the
// latter, which basically means that you can't specify 'positive' defaults
// for GET forms.
return $request->getArray( $this->mName, [] );
}
}
